By the sounds of it, it looks like Hasbro are realigning themselves for the run up to the movie.

A worst case scenario that seems horribly likely to happen is that Hasbro will go with a new publisher to start a new contnuity in conjunction with the new movie; subsequently making DDP's World War III the end of a 26 year old continuity. Nooooooooooo!!!!!!!!!!!

Personally I would rather DDP kept the rights, they're the kind of company that would keep the old continuity going and create another series to follow the upcoming movie.

Now that the full list is up I think that all the best story arcs in the series have been knocked out, the storylines that are still up for debate as possibilities are as follows.

AF28 Gunpoint!
AF29-31 Sky Strike
AF32 Runaway Train
AF33-34 Sunday Drivers
AF43 Silent Night

Where I've fitted everything in on the continuity we're talking around 1988.

A little double checking of all US / UK issues in this period might be in order to cross check any contradictions.

I've been thinking about pulling forward Super Trooper and Nights In Armour to 1988 and using the Cobra Civil War as a reason for Action Force rejoining the joes.
